These federal tax incentives are designed to connect private investors to economically challenged communities by encouraging the long-term reinvestment of capital gains into struggling census tracks in need of an economic boost. Looking at the Opportunity Zone map, there are 514 Opportunity Zones in New York State, including 44 in Western New York and 18 in the City of Buffalo, meaning there are countless ways for businesses to take advantage of these incentives.

Avant, French for “Forward,” was Buffalo’s first mixed-use development in the Central Business District. A trailblazer in the city’s downtown renewal, it was boldly executed during the height of the Great Recession. The success of Avant has helped spur over $450 million of investment in its two-block radius, unleashing a new era of development across the Buffalo skyline.

The D’Youville College project involved the adaptive reuse and restoration of an existing three-story, 25,000-square-foot building, the reuse of the historic façade of its neighboring building, and construction of two new buildings. The new buildings have the vibe of a high-energy, collaborative environment for students, faculty and staff.
The Chapel at CrossPoint is a 130,000-square-foot building designed to serve numerous ministries ranging from infants to seniors. It includes a nursery, game room, classrooms, a theater, multipurpose gymnasium, bookstore, reception/banquet room, ministry offices, state-of-the-art media center, and an elegant, traditional 210-seat wedding chapel. To accommodate growing ministries, the primary 2,000-seat sanctuary is expandable to 3,200 square feet.
